linux apache服务器的配置课件

上传人:我*** 文档编号:142101747 上传时间:2020-08-16 格式:PPT 页数:27 大小:425.50KB
返回 下载 相关 举报
linux apache服务器的配置课件_第1页
第1页 / 共27页
linux apache服务器的配置课件_第2页
第2页 / 共27页
linux apache服务器的配置课件_第3页
第3页 / 共27页
linux apache服务器的配置课件_第4页
第4页 / 共27页
linux apache服务器的配置课件_第5页
第5页 / 共27页
点击查看更多>>
资源描述

《linux apache服务器的配置课件》由会员分享,可在线阅读,更多相关《linux apache服务器的配置课件(27页珍藏版)》请在金锄头文库上搜索。

1、Apache WEB服务器的配置与管理,主要内容 1、安装Apache软件包 2、Apache服务器的配置与管理 3、Apache服务器应用案例,一、安装RPM软件包安装,1、查询Apache服务是否安装 rootmbh#rpm q httpd,2、安装Apache RPM安装包 安装文件httpd-2.0.40-21.i386.rpm 所在目录:/RedHat/RPMS/ rootmbh# mkdir mylinuxsoft rootmbh#mount /dev/cdrom /mnt/cdrom rootmbh# cp /mnt/cdrom/RedHat/RPMS/httpd-2.0.40-

2、21.i386.rpm /root/mylinuxsoft,3、运行安装文件 rootmbh# rpm ivh httpd-2.0.40-21.i386.rpm,4、网络配置,ifconfig 查询本机网络状态 netconfig 修改本机网络配置(IP、子网掩码、网关、DNS) service netconfig restart 重启网络,二、测试Apache服务器,1、测试网站 ping 10.10.100.150 测试服务器,http:/10.10.100.150 测试WEB服务器,三、 Apache 服务器重要目录和文件,四、 httpd主配置文件,基本配置指令 (1) ServerT

3、ype 指定服务器的启动方式。 (2) ServerRoot 设置服务器目录的绝对路径。 (3) PortPort 指定服务器运行侦听哪个端口。 (4) User和Group 设置用户ID(UID)和组ID(GID),服务器将使用它们来处理请求。,(5) ServerAdmin ServerAdmin指令应该被设置为管理服务器的Web管理人员的有效E-mail地址或别名,当服务器出现问题时,这一地址将被返回给访问者。 (6) ServerName ServerName指令用来设置服务器将返回的主机名,它应该被设置为一个完全限定的域名(FQDN)。 (7) DocumentRoot 将该指令设置

4、文档目录树的绝对路径,该路径是Apache提供文件的顶级目录。 (8) DirectoryIndex DirectoryIndex指定每个目录中的默认的索引文件名,同时可指定多个文件名,文件间用空格分隔。,五、 案例一,要求配置Apache服务器,ip地址为192.168.1.1,WEB站点主目录位于/var/www/html,默认索引文件为index.htm、index.html、default.htm和default.html。配置过程如下:,第一步建主页文件,rootmbh# vi /var/www/html/index.html homepage mbh Hello,apache we

5、b server. Name wandongc ,第二步 修改配置文件httpd.conf,DirectoryIndex index.htm index. html DocumentRoot/var/www/html“ . DirectoryIndex index.html index.htm default.htm default.html ,第三步 重启httpd,Service httpd restart,第四步 检验,http:/192.168.1.1,六、 配置虚拟主机,1、概念 虚拟主机是在网络服务器上划分出一定的磁盘空间供用户放置站点、应用组件等,提供必要的站点功能、数据存放和传

6、输功能。所谓虚拟主机,也叫“网站空间”,就是把一台运行在互联网上的服务器划分成多个“虚拟”的服务器,每一个虚拟主机都具有独立的域名和完整的Internet服务器(支持WWW、FTP、E-mail等)功能。,2、类别 基于IP的虚拟主机:每个WEB站点拥有不同的IP地址。 基于名字或主机名的虚拟主机:每个站点IP地址相同,但域名不同。,3、实例,服务器IP地址:192.168.1.1,创建两个基于域名的虚拟主机,使用端口为标准80,其域名分别为: 和,站点根目录分别为/var/www/wtc和/var/www/hust,日志文件分别放在/var/vhlogs/wtc和/var/vhlogs/hu

7、st目录下。,第一步 注册虚拟主机使用域名,测试可编辑/etc/hosts文件名称解析文件来进行域名的注册。 rootmbh#vi /etc/hosts 添加内容: 192.168.1.1 检测: ping ping ,第二步 创建所需要目录,rootmbh# mkdir p /var/www/wtc rootmbh# mkdir p /var/www/hust rootmbh# mkdir p /var/vhlogs/wtc rootmbh# mkdir p /var/vhlogs/hust,第三步 编辑httpd.conf,配置文件设置Listen指令侦听的端口 Listen 80,第四步

8、 添加虚拟主机的定义,修改httpd.conf配置文件,添加虚拟主机的定义 NameVirtualHost192.168.1.1 ServerN DocumentRoot/var/www/wtc Directory Index index.html index.htm default.html default.html ServerA ErrorLog/var/vhlogs/wtc/error_log TransferLog /var/vhlogs/wtc/access_log ,NameVirtualHost192.168.1.1 ServerN DocumentRoot/var/www/h

9、ust Directory Index index.html index.htm default.html ServerA ErrorLog/var/vhlogs/hust/error_log TransferLog /var/vhlogs/hust/access_log ,第五步 设置访问控制,对存放WEB的目录 设置访问控制 Options FollowSymLinks 禁止显示目录列表 AllowOverride None 是否检查htaccess文件 Order deny,allow 防止用户访问指定的文件 Allow from all 允许访问的内容 ,第六步 保存配置文件并检验,1、保存配置文件httpd.conf :wq 回车 2、检验,

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 办公文档 > PPT模板库 > PPT素材/模板

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号